Montclair, NJThe Montclair Art Museum (MAM), situated in Montclair, New Jersey, is approximately 12 miles west of New York City. It holds the distinction of being the first museum in New Jersey that was open to the public when it was inaugurated in 1914. Additionally, it was the first museum in the state that was solely dedicated to art.
